Brave browser blocks Windows feature that takes screenshots of everything you do on your PC
Windows Recall remains controversial a year after its announcement. Now, the Brave browser has taken new measures to "protect" users from the feature.
Almost immediately, critics and security researchers labeled the feature a privacy nightmare, pointing out that a single piece of malware could gain access to a user's entire digital life. It cleverly uses a Digital Rights Management (DRM) flag to black out the application window during a screenshot attempt, using the same technology that streaming services like Netflix use to prevent people from recording movies. Now, Brave Browser has joined the party, announcing on X that it will block Recall by default with its v1.81 update, which is expected in the coming weeks.
